Meropenem Covalent Adduct with TB Beta-lactamase
Template:ABSTRACT PUBMED 19251630
About this Structure
3DWZ is a 1 chain structure of sequence from Mycobacterium tuberculosis. Full crystallographic information is available from OCA.
